H40.1494 — Capsular glaucoma with pseudoexfoliation of lens, unspecified eye, indeterminate stage
H40.1494 is a billable, specific ICD-10-CM code for capsular glaucoma with pseudoexfoliation of lens, unspecified eye, indeterminate stage. It is valid for submission on a claim.
7th character "4" — indeterminate stage
One of the following 7th characters is to be assigned to each code in subcategory H40.14 to designate the stage of glaucoma
- 0
- stage unspecified
- 1
- mild stage
- 2
- moderate stage
- 3
- severe stage
- 4
- indeterminate stage
Risk adjustment
H40.1494 does not map to an HCC and does not risk-adjust under CMS-HCC V28. That is normal — most ICD-10 codes do not. It still needs to be coded correctly; it just will not move a RAF score.
Medicare coverage
H40.1494 is named in 2 Medicare coverage policies — 2 listing it as supporting medical necessity. Which of them applies to you depends on your Medicare contractor, and coverage genuinely differs by state.
